PHP 関数パラメータの受け渡し方法: 値渡し (コピー) および参照渡し (元の変数); 制限: 変数は参照渡しのみであり、値を割り当てる必要があります。
#PHP 関数のパラメータの受け渡し方法と制限事項
パラメータの受け渡し方法
PHP でパラメータを渡すには、主に 2 つの方法があります。制限事項
PHP には、関数パラメータの受け渡し方法についていくつかの制限があります。Pass by参照の制限
値渡し
function sum(int $num1, int $num2) {
$result = $num1 + $num2;
return $result;
}
$a = 5;
$b = 10;
$result = sum($a, $b); // $result 为 15,$a 和 $b 不受影响
function swap(int &$num1, int &$num2) {
$temp = $num1;
$num1 = $num2;
$num2 = $temp;
}
$a = 5;
$b = 10;
swap($a, $b); // $a = 10,$b = 5
以上がパラメーターを PHP 関数に渡す方法にはどのような制限があります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。